O'odham delegation on way to D.C.
Facebook Twitter Email
MAY 31, 2001

A delegation of Tohono O'odham Nation members are making their way to Washington, DC, this week in hopes of drawing attention to border woes experience by the Arizona tribe.

The tribe has historically occupied an area that is now divided by the US-Mexico border. The tribe is seeking U.S. citizenship for all members in order to ease problems encountered at the border.
